Output e5a96814003259af5c285621debecb229421b7fb62f62ac8da710a4cab6a1fe0:1

value
511060
script pubkey
OP_0 OP_PUSHBYTES_20 d32f8a616eaebdb113050bc520bd57515558e54c
address
ltc1q6vhc5ctw467mzyc9p0zjp02h29243e2v95g95k
transaction
e5a96814003259af5c285621debecb229421b7fb62f62ac8da710a4cab6a1fe0
spent
true